Should I Remove Leaves With Leaf Curl?

Leaf curl is a common symptom in garden plants that causes foliage to distort, cup, or pucker. This change in leaf shape is a visual manifestation of an underlying issue, not the disease itself. The correct response, including whether to remove affected leaves, depends entirely on accurately diagnosing the cause of the distortion.

Identifying the Underlying Cause

Distinguishing the possible origins of leaf curl is the first step toward effective management. The three primary categories are fungal diseases, pest infestations, and environmental stressors, each presenting unique visual cues.

Fungal leaf curl, such as Peach Leaf Curl (Taphrina deformans), results in a distinct change in the leaf structure. Infected leaves become thickened, swollen, and severely puckered or blistered. They frequently display a vivid red, pink, or purplish color before turning pale green or yellow. This infection is often species-specific, targeting the leaf tissue as it emerges from the bud in early spring.

Leaf curl caused by pests like aphids, thrips, or mites typically appears on new, tender growth. These insects are sap-suckers, and their feeding causes the new tissue to grow in a tight, deformed manner, often curling inward or downward. Unlike fungal issues, a close inspection of the curled leaves may reveal the pests themselves, sticky honeydew residue, or fine webbing left by spider mites on the underside of the foliage.

Environmental or physiological stress can also lead to leaf curl without any pathogen or pest present. Inconsistent watering (too much or too little) causes leaves to roll up or down as the plant attempts to regulate moisture. Excessive heat or wind can cause leaves to curl upward and become crispy at the edges to reduce the surface area exposed to transpiration. Herbicide drift or nutritional deficiencies can also result in distortion. This damage is not infectious and generally affects a wider, less specific area of the plant.

The Rationale for Pruning Affected Leaves

Removing curled leaves is a form of sanitation aimed at reducing the source of the problem. When the cause is a localized issue, such as a pest colony or a surface-dwelling fungus, removal can be beneficial.

Pruning is advised when dealing with fungal infections, especially early in the season, to reduce the immediate source of infectious spores (inoculum). Similarly, removing foliage that harbors a concentrated colony of pests, such as aphids or mealybugs, eliminates the localized population before it spreads further. Pruning tools must be sanitized with a disinfectant (like a 10% bleach solution or rubbing alcohol) between cuts to prevent spreading spores or pests to healthy tissue.

Removing leaves is not recommended for all types of leaf curl. If the distortion is caused by a systemic issue, such as a viral disease, the pathogen is already distributed throughout the plant’s vascular system, rendering leaf removal ineffective. Caution must be exercised to prevent excessive defoliation. Stripping more than 20% to 30% of the canopy can severely stress the plant, reducing its ability to perform photosynthesis and potentially leading to decline.

If the leaf curl is purely a result of environmental stress, such as heat or inconsistent moisture, removing the affected leaves is not necessary. The damage is a cosmetic artifact of the past stress event. The plant will produce healthy new growth once the environmental conditions are corrected, and stripping these leaves only adds unnecessary stress.

Immediate and Long-Term Management

Addressing leaf curl requires a two-part strategy: immediate intervention and long-term preventative measures. For pest-induced curl, immediate action involves applying targeted treatments. Horticultural oils or insecticidal soaps are effective against soft-bodied pests like aphids and mites by smothering them. Thorough coverage of the leaf undersides, where pests hide, is necessary for success.

If the diagnosis points to environmental stress, immediate management involves cultural corrections. This includes adjusting the watering schedule to ensure deep, consistent moisture during dry periods. Applying a layer of mulch helps regulate soil temperature and retain humidity. Providing temporary shade for heat-stressed plants can also halt the progression of the damage.

Long-term management for fungal diseases, such as Peach Leaf Curl, relies on preventative treatments during the dormant season. The fungus overwinters on the bark and around the buds, requiring a protective barrier before new leaves emerge. Applying a dormant spray, typically a copper-based fungicide, in late fall after leaf drop and again in late winter or early spring before bud break, is the most effective control strategy.

Sustainable cultural practices build long-term plant resilience against all causes of leaf curl. Ensuring proper air circulation through selective pruning, improving soil drainage, and selecting resistant varieties minimizes future susceptibility. A healthy, vigorous plant is better equipped to withstand environmental fluctuations and minor pest or disease pressure.
